13mth nap trouble - overstimulated & exhausted (only sleeps out and about)

3 replies

squigglepuss · 29/06/2006 21:09

13th mth DD still co-sleeps (working well - 8pm to 6am) and has generally had her naps on the move in the buggie (twice a day - bit unpredictable).
We've reached the stage of getting very stimulated, eg at the playground, then finding it difficult to wind down (being carried for half an hour walking in the park typically). I wouldn't mind, but she then only sleeps for 20 mins and wakes up screaming. Probably in transition to one nap a day, but she seems very tired even though she can't stay asleep.
Any similar experience or tips on winding down or staying asleep longer (we're kind of doing attachment parenting).

I think she definatly needs more sleep. between 12 and 18 months babies need 13-14 hours sleep.

If your daughter is sleeping 8-6 thats 10 hours so she needs about 3 hours during the day or to stretch longer at night.

I'd start setting a regular naptime after lunch, go into the bedorom with her and for the first week just have it as quiet time, do whatever you normally do at night to get her to go to slepe and if you have to/want to stay with her and have a kip yourself.

Once you have that nap well settled (i'd reocmend for 2 hrs) you will find she copes better with such a long day.
